Wenger sets sights on Bolton trip
By Chris Harris
Arsène Wenger hopes his team can atone for their recent defeat at the Reebok Stadium if they return to Bolton in the FA Cup next month.
Arsenal's title hopes were dented by Bolton when Stelios Giannakopoulos scored the only goal in their Premiership clash on January 15. Today's Sixth-Round draw gives the champions a chance to make amends if they overcome Sheffield United in their Fifth-Round replay.
"It's an opportunity to put things right because we lost 1-0 up there in the championship," said Wenger. "But we have a difficult tie away from home first and then another difficult away game if we win that one."
Robert Pires opened the scoring against Sheffield United on Saturday but a last-minute penalty from Andy Gray earned the Championship side a replay at Bramall Lane on March 1.
The Sixth-Round ties will take place over the weekend of March 12 and 13.
